#1b17e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b17e5 is composed of 10.6% red, 9%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 90%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 241.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 49.4%. #1b17e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#362eff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#1b17e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b17e5 has RGB values of R:27, G:23,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1775589.

Shades and Tints of #1b17e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b17e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787884 is the less saturated color, while #0804f8 is the most saturated one.
